§ 45-40-141.07 — Dissolution or Abandonment of Eligible Volunteer Fire Department

Upon the dissolution or abandonment of any eligible volunteer fire department, any remaining funds derived from this part or any assets purchased with any funds derived from this part shall be transferred to the county association.
